What I Looked for First

The first thing I checked was whether the training wheels were actually made to fit a 24 inch bike. Not every set works with bigger bikes, and I did not want to waste money on something too small or too weak. I also looked at the wheel material, bracket quality, and how much weight the training wheels could support.

Compatibility with the Bike Frame

I learned quickly that fit matters more than appearance. Some training wheels work only with certain frame styles, especially if the bike has a rear derailleur, disc brakes, or an unusual frame shape. I made sure the mounting system could attach securely without interfering with the chain, gears, or brake parts.

Durability and Build Quality

For me, durability was a big concern. A 24 inch bike is usually used by older kids or even smaller adults, so the training wheels need to be sturdy. I preferred metal brackets over flimsy plastic parts and looked for solid rubber or reinforced wheels that could handle regular use on pavement and light rough ground.

Adjustability and Height Settings

I found it important to choose training wheels with adjustable height. This let me set them slightly above the ground so the bike still encouraged balance, while also providing support when needed. Being able to fine-tune the height made the ride smoother and helped the rider gain confidence gradually.

Weight Capacity and Rider Support

I paid close attention to the weight limit because a 24 inch bike can be used by riders of different sizes. The training wheels had to support the rider properly without bending or wobbling. I made sure the set I considered could handle the rider’s weight comfortably and safely.

Safety Features I Paid Attention To

Safety was always at the top of my list. I looked for training wheels with secure locking hardware, stable wheel placement, and no sharp edges. I also wanted them to stay aligned during turns so the bike would not feel unstable or tip unexpectedly.

Noise and Ride Comfort

Some training wheels can be noisy or create a rough ride, and I wanted to avoid that. I preferred wheels that rolled smoothly and did not make too much noise on sidewalks or driveways. A quieter, smoother ride made the learning experience much better.
